Output 31dd63f809f8f3178699aa0eb0caa3adf977d8e4f0d9da94e60adb83d6cdbee6:0

value
1087446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e88a85dc368dd426bdc74f13dbba956e67008e63 OP_EQUALVERIFY OP_CHECKSIG
address
1NCZiF9SLZ3vMFuC2dNg1wsiPRrUgnb38q
transaction
31dd63f809f8f3178699aa0eb0caa3adf977d8e4f0d9da94e60adb83d6cdbee6
confirmations
347560
spent
true